概括
加多在低剂量时为植物提供好处,但在高剂量时会对植物造成伤害. 了解其对环境的影响和植物相互作用对于可持续使用至关重要.
科学领域:
- 环境科学 环境科学
- 植物生物学 植物生物学
- 毒理学 毒理学 毒理学
背景情况:
- 加多 (Gd) 是一种稀土元素,因医疗,工业和农业用途而越来越多地释放到环境中.
- 由于加多的复杂化和潜在降解,人们对加多的环境命运和植物相互作用存在担忧.
研究的目的:
- 审查加多对植物系统的双重影响.
- 突出植物对加多暴露的潜在益处和有害影响.
- 评估环境中关于加多的生态风险和知识差距.
主要方法:
- 关于加多对植物的影响现有研究的文献综述.
- 分析加多对植物生理学,新陈代谢和耐压力的影响.
- 评估加多的生物积累,热量转移和环境生物可用性.
主要成果:
- 亚毒的加多度可以增强植物生长,新陈代谢和耐压力.
- 高水平的加多会引起氧化应激,破坏营养吸收,损害光合作用,并导致细胞损伤.
- 植物中的加多生物积累引发了对食物链转移和生态影响的担忧.
结论:
- 加多在植物上表现出剂量依赖的作用,在低度时具有潜在的益处,在更高水平时具有毒性.
- 加多复合物的环境退化增加了生物可用性和生态风险.
- 需要进一步的研究,以了解加多 - 植物 - 生态系统的相互作用,以实现可持续的管理和农业应用.

Elements are the smallest units of matter that cannot be broken down further by chemical processes. There are 118 known elements, but not all of these are naturally occurring, and only a few of them are essential for life. Living matter is composed primarily of carbon, nitrogen, hydrogen, and oxygen, with smaller amounts of other elements like calcium, phosphorus, potassium, and sulfur. Other elements are also necessary for life but only in trace amounts.

Like all living organisms, plants require organic and inorganic nutrients to survive, reproduce, grow and maintain homeostasis. To identify nutrients that are essential for plant functioning, researchers have leveraged a technique called hydroponics. In hydroponic culture systems, plants are grown—without soil—in water-based solutions containing nutrients. At least 17 nutrients have been identified as essential elements required by plants.
